When I was first diagnosed, I had all the hope in the world for the herceptin/ perjeta combo I was being put on... it failed two months after the taxotere was dropped.. next, they tried adding navelbine to the herceptin/perjeta and some areas shrunk and others flourished.. finally, I thought kadcyla would do the trick, and it did only for four lousy months.. is this a sign of things to come? Has anyone else tested her2+ more than once, yet failed these new treatments but eventually had something work?

Also, it may not be failing you completely. It is probably taking care of the Her2 part but something else is also in the "go" seat and it is not Her2. The Her2 treatments are still working on the Her2 part. Don't give up hope. Is there a way to test your tumor for other markers - Her1 perhaps or other things. What about trying a PARP inhibitor?
